Is 169182007 a prime number?
It is possible to find out using mathematical methods whether a given integer is a prime number or not.
Yes, 169 182 007 is a prime number.
Indeed, the definition of a prime numbers is to have exactly two distinct positive divisors, 1 and itself. A number is a divisor of another number when the remainder of Euclid’s division of the second one by the first one is zero. Concerning the number 169 182 007, the only two divisors are 1 and 169 182 007. Therefore 169 182 007 is a prime number.
As a consequence, 169 182 007 is only a multiple of 1 and 169 182 007.
